The Spiritual and Cultural Legacy of Rudraksha

The Sacred Bead of Protection

Rudraksha, known as the “tear of Lord Shiva,” has been a profound symbol of spirituality in Indian tradition for thousands of years. Traditionally worn as malas (prayer beads), Rudraksha is believed to hold immense positive energy, bestowing health, tranquility, and protection from negativity.

In the context of Raksha Bandhan, tying a Rudraksha Rakhi on your brother’s wrist is more than a festive ritual—it’s a sacred act of invoking divine blessings for his well-being.
